P043B

Catalyst Temperature Sensor Circuit Range/Performance Bank 2 Sensor 2

Symptoms

  • Check Engine light is on
  • Illogical temperature readings in diagnostic data
  • Potentially impaired catalyst temperature control
  • Increased harmful emissions
  • Ride quality is usually not affected

Causes

  • Mechanically damaged or dirty sensor
  • Poor contact in the connector (without a complete break)
  • Shift or damage to the catalyst heat shield
  • Carbon deposits or oil deposits on the sensing element of the sensor
  • Degraded sensor (loss of calibration)
  • Real non-standard operation of bank 2 catalyst

How to Fix

  1. Read codes and start monitoring sensor data in real time
  2. Compare the behavior of the sensor during warming up with the expected profile
  3. Check the connector and fastening of the sensor visually
  4. Compare readings with sensor bank 1, sensor 2 - they should be close
  5. Replace the temperature sensor if illogical readings are confirmed
  6. Check the condition of the catalytic converter bank 2 (code P0430)
  7. Reset the error and take a test drive
